โœฆ Synopsis


The specific heat and the specific volume of sulphuric acid show aslight decreve with diMan. at est. before their expected monotonic increase. We theorize that these effects arise from the tendency to fonn the stoichiometic HpS04*H20 composition which puts a squeeze on the free volume. Exploiting this idea and the Debey-Htickel theory for the ionized radicals, we derive a fommula which simulates the specific heat behaviour.
